为Impala上传CSV

Lon*_*oul 7 csv hadoop hue impala

我试图在HDFS上为Impala上传csv文件并且失败很多次.我不遵循指南,不知道这里有什么问题.而且csv也在HDFS上.

 CREATE EXTERNAL TABLE gc_imp 
                 (
                  asd INT,
                  full_name STRING,
                  sd_fd_date STRING,
                  ret INT,
                  ftyu INT,
                  qwerINT
                  ) 
ROW FORMAT DELIMITED FIELDS TERMINATED BY','
LOCATION '/user/hadoop/Gc_4';
Run Code Online (Sandbox Code Playgroud)

我得到的错误.而我正在使用Hue.

> TExecuteStatementResp(status=TStatus(errorCode=None,
> errorMessage='MetaException: hdfs://nameservice1/user/hadoop/Gc_4 is
> not a directory or unable to create one', sqlState='HY000',
> infoMessages=None, statusCode=3), operationHandle=None)
Run Code Online (Sandbox Code Playgroud)

任何领导.

zsx*_*ing 9

/user/hadoop/Gc_4必须是一个目录.因此,您需要创建一个目录,例如/user/hadoop/Gc_4.然后你上传Gc_4到它.所以文件路径是 /user/hadoop/Gc_4/Gc_4.之后,您可以使用LOCATION指定目录路径/user/hadoop/Gc_4.

LOCATION必须是一个目录.Hive和Impala中的要求相同.